Mariner's Harbor, a neighborhood on the northwestern shore of Staten Island, holds a nautical past and is transitioning with new residential developments. Known for its maritime industry, the area now offers a mix of commercial and residential spaces with a diverse population. Mariner's Harbor is recognized for its affordability and evolving community dynamics.

It is bordered by the Kill Van Kull to the north, Richmond Terrace to the south, and stretches from the Bayonne Bridge to the west, towards Morningstar Road to the east.

The neighborhood is covered by the zip code 10303.

Neighborhood Guide: Mariner's Harbor

Bordering Neighborhoods:

The neighborhood of Mariner's Harbor is bordered by the following neighborhoods:

  • North: Elm Park
  • East: Port Richmond
  • South: Arlington / Graniteville
  • West: Bloomfield

Housing Stock:

Mariner's Harbor, located along the northwestern shore of Staten Island, is predominantly residential with a mix of single-family homes, including Cape Cods, Colonials, and newer duplexes, as well as some low-rise apartment complexes. The neighborhood offers affordability with prices for single-family homes ranging from $300,000 to $500,000, catering to working-class families and first-time homebuyers.

Green Spaces:

Mariner's Marsh Park: A natural area with wetlands, walking trails, and wildlife viewing, located on Richmond Terrace.
Graniteville Swamp Park: A green space with unique ecological features, providing a natural escape in the urban environment.
